Jonathan (Jon) Witt is a partner and business lawyer with Foley & Lardner LLP. Jon practices in the areas of cross-border mergers and acquisitions, capital markets, corporate governance and general corporate law.

Jon has represented buyers, sellers and investors in over 75 transactions aggregating over $9.0 billion in total deal consideration. Cross-Border Mergers & Acquisitions Experience

Jon represents both public and private acquirers and targets in domestic and cross-border mergers & acquisitions transactions. Jon represents strategic, private equity and venture capital clients in a wide array of industries.

Employee Stock Ownership Plan (ESOP) Experience

Jon represents closely-held businesses in connection with their transition of ownership to an ESOP. Jon also represents buyers and sellers in transactions in which the target company is either partially- or wholly-owned by an ESOP.

Capital Markets and Corporate Governance Experience

Jon represents issuers in public and private equity and debt securities offerings and also provides continuing advice to public companies regarding their federal securities law compliance, disclosure and reporting obligations and corporate governance. Jon received his law degree from the Georgetown University Law Center (J.D., 2009), where he earned a certificate in refugee and humanitarian emergencies as well as an academic achievement award in advanced human rights. He received his bachelor’s degree from Marquette University (B.A., 2006).

While at Marquette University, Jon was inducted into Alpha Sigma Nu, the highest honor society for Jesuit universities, which honors students who not only distinguish themselves in their academic pursuits, but also in their loyalty to the values of their Jesuit education. Only 4% of each class of a Jesuit university is eligible for induction into Alpha Sigma Nu.
